Les Meilleurs Livres C++ pour Apprendre et Améliorer ses Compétences en Programmation
Les meilleurs livres C++ sont ceux qui offrent une introduction complète et facile à comprendre aux concepts fondamentaux du langage de programmation. Ils fournissent des explications claires et des exemples pratiques pour aider les débutants à apprendre rapidement. Les livres C++ peuvent également aider les développeurs expérimentés à se perfectionner et à acquérir de nouvelles compétences. Les meilleurs livres C++ sont ceux qui couvrent des sujets tels que la programmation orientée objet, les fonctions, les structures de données, les algorithmes, la mise en œuvre des API et bien plus encore. Enfin, ils devraient offrir des informations à jour et pertinentes sur le langage, ainsi que des conseils pratiques et des astuces pour résoudre les problèmes courants.
1. Programmez avec le langage C++
Voir les prix sur Eyrolles
L'ouvrage 'Programmation en C++' de Matthieu Schaller est le livre idéal pour débuter en programmation. Très accessible pour les débutants, ce livre présente les bases de la programmation, de la programmation orientée objet, des fenêtres avec Qt et bien plus encore. Conçu pour les débutants, il permet de s'initier à la programmation en C++ et de découvrir le langage et les concepts de base, de créer des interfaces graphiques avec Qt et de créer un navigateur web à l'aide des TP proposés. De plus, l'ouvrage aborde des sujets plus avancés tels que la STL, les exceptions et les templates. En somme, cet ouvrage est à la fois complet et pratique, et constitue une excellente introduction à la programmation en C++.
2. Understanding Pointers in C & C++: Pointers in all its forms: Fully working Examples and Applications of Pointers (English Edition)
Voir les prix sur Eyrolles
Le livre "Pointers In C" de Yashavant Kanetkar est un excellent guide pour maîtriser le concept des pointeurs en C. Il explique clairement les termes et concepts liés aux pointeurs, et fournit des exemples et des applications pratiques qui aident à comprendre et à apprendre leurs applications. Les algorithmes utilisés dans le livre sont bien expliqués et illustrés pas à pas, ce qui facilite la compréhension des concepts. Ce livre est parfait pour les étudiants, les programmeurs, les chercheurs et les développeurs logiciels qui souhaitent apprendre les bases des structures de données. Yashavant Kanetkar est un auteur reconnu dans le domaine de l'informatique et a été honoré à plusieurs reprises pour sa contribution à l'éducation informatique en Inde, notamment avec le prix "Best .NET Technical Contributor" et "Most Valuable Professional" de Microsoft pour 5 années consécutives.
3. Programmer en C++ moderne
Voir les prix sur Eyrolles
Le livre "Programmer en langage C++" de Claude Delannoy offre une introduction complète à la programmation en C++ moderne. Les versions C++11, C++14 et C++17 apportent une nouvelle façon de programmer et l'auteur a réécrit les exemples de code et suggère des bonnes pratiques. Le livre commence par une présentation détaillée de la syntaxe de base du langage et s'appuie à chaque fois que possible sur les structures de données de la bibliothèque standard et sur la déclaration automatique. La gestion dynamique basée sur les "pointeurs intelligents" est ensuite expliquée et le concept objet est présenté de manière exhaustive. L'auteur aborde également la sémantique de déplacement et propose des programmes complets écrits en C++ moderne. Des notes soulignent les différences majeures entre le C++ et Java. En somme, cet ouvrage est une excellente introduction à la programmation en C++ moderne, riche en exemples et en bonnes pratiques.
4. C++: Introduction et principes fondamentaux du langage de programmation orienté. L'objet le plus célèbre du monde.
Voir les prix sur Eyrolles
Si vous cherchez à comprendre et à maîtriser le langage de programmation C++, alors le livre de Jack Fellers est fait pour vous ! Il vous offre un aperçu complet de ce langage de programmation populaire et aborde toutes les notions et définitions nécessaires pour programmer de façon professionnelle. Vous pouvez également en apprendre davantage sur la théorie et l'histoire du langage et profiter des exemples pratiques faciles à suivre. Avec cette ressource, vous maîtriserez les innombrables fonctionnalités et outils de C++, et vous réaliserez des applications web plus rapidement et de manière plus efficace. Si vous êtes débutant ou que vous êtes un programmeur chevronné, ce livre vous enseignera tout ce que vous devez savoir sur le langage C++. N'attendez plus et achetez dès maintenant votre exemplaire pour découvrir ce qu'il a à offrir !
5. Exercices en langage C++: 178 exercices corrigés
Voir les prix sur Eyrolles
Cet ouvrage de Claude Delannoy, « Exercices corrigés et commentés de programmation en C++ », est le complément idéal pour les étudiants en informatique qui souhaitent mieux comprendre la syntaxe et les concepts objet du C++. Sa 4e édition inclut même 20 nouveaux exercices portant sur les pointeurs intelligents et sur la nouvelle sémantique de déplacement des versions C++11 et C++14 de la norme. Avec 175 exercices corrigés et commentés, ce livre est un excellent moyen pour les étudiants de s'initier à ce langage de programmation.
6. Langage C++ - L'héritage du C et la programmation orientée objet (avec programmes d'illustration et exercices)
Voir les prix sur Eyrolles
Le livre "C++" écrit par Frédéric Drouillon est une excellente introduction au monde fascinant du C++. Il propose une présentation claire et accessible des fondamentaux du langage et de ses outils de structuration orientés objet. La première partie du livre traite des notions qui concernent l'écriture algorithmique et ses fondamentaux tels que les variables, opérations, structures de contrôle, ensembles de variables, pointeurs, etc. La deuxième partie se concentre sur les outils de structuration qui permettent aux lecteurs de s'orienter franchement vers la programmation et l'architecture objet des programmes. Les notions de classes, objets, héritage, polymorphisme et virtualité, classe abstraite et interface sont abordées de manière approfondie. Enfin, un chapitre est consacré à la comparaison entre le C et le C++. Ce livre est un excellent compagnon pour débuter avec C++ et pour se familiariser avec ses éléments de base. Des exercices et des exemples de programmes sont proposés pour une meilleure compréhension des concepts.
7. Programmer en C++: Des premiers pas à la maîtrise de C++
Voir les prix sur Eyrolles
Ce livre est parfait pour les étudiants en école d'ingénieur et à l'université qui sont intéressés par la programmation en C++. Il offre des connaissances de base et un approfondissement des sujets plus difficiles, tout en présentant la plus récente version du langage. L'auteur, Alain Gibaud, est un Maître de Conférences à l'INSA Hauts-de-France et un développeur expérimenté qui a créé plusieurs logiciels de C.A.O et de simulation, ainsi qu'un environnement de développement (IDE) complet. Ce guide est donc une excellente ressource pour ceux qui souhaitent apprendre le C++.
8. Programmation C/C#/C++ : 3 LIVRES - Programmation C, C#, C++ pour débutants (Programmation pour les nuls)
Voir les prix sur Eyrolles
Ce livre offre une introduction complète à la programmation C/C#/C++. Chaque chapitre contient des informations et des illustrations pertinentes, ainsi que des exercices et des quiz pour aider à un apprentissage plus facile et ludique. Il est conçu pour les débutants et les programmeurs intermédiaires, avec des bases solides pour les nouveaux venus et des fonctionnalités avancées pour les utilisateurs intermédiaires. Les avantages du langage C++ sont également détaillés, principalement pour ceux qui veulent des programmes plus efficaces et précis. Pour tous ceux qui souhaitent apprendre à programmer, ce livre est un excellent point de départ. Alors n'attendez pas, cliquez sur le bouton "Ajouter au panier" et commencez votre voyage vers la programmation.
Guidedescadeaux.com participe à divers programmes d'affiliation et peut toucher une rémunération sur le parrainage des produits recommandés dans chaque article. La rémunération perçue n'a aucune incidence sur le prix de vente du produit que vous achetez par l'intermédiaire des liens situés sur ce site Internet.